A genus of three species of South American lizards.

Colobosaura Boulenger, 1887
Perodactylus Reinhardt & Lütken, 1862
Colobosaura kraepelini (Werner, 1910)
Perodactylus kraepelini Werner, 1910
Distribution: Paraguay.
Colobosaura mentalis Amaral, 1933
Distribution: Brazil.
Colobosaura modesta (Reinhardt & Lütken, 1862)
Colobosaura landii Cunha, 1977
Iphisa modesta (Reinhardt & Lütken, 1862)
Perodactylus modestus Reinhardt & Lütken, 1862
Distribution: Brazil.
